I think the biggest shortcomings are these:

He's using the USB connector instead of PS2 on the x-arcade which means that there is a limit of 6 simultaneous inputs including directions.  I'm sure this is the case since he says a USB keyboard is included and the x-arcade requires a PS2 keyboard to be plugged in for the PS2 output to work.  If it had a PS2 keyboard connected, he wouldn't be including a wired USB one.

He's using Maximus Arcade - front end of noobs.

These two things make me think that he's someone who doesn't really know much about this stuff, but got their own rig running with an x-arcade and thought "Hey, I could make money off this!"

I have a friend who had that reaction to my first setup.  He thought we would throw a cheap computer in every old cab we could get our hands on and put it up on ebay "with thousands of games included!"  It took a while for it to sink in that it would be like selling a jukebox with thousands of bootleg songs downloaded off the internet.
